Transaction 59d678088e43c1e7028eb0067513aa7ef2d1699dfcc620dd506a46575400ed89
1 Input
1 Output
-
59d678088e43c1e7028eb0067513aa7ef2d1699dfcc620dd506a46575400ed89:0
- value
- 2577762
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e3a4edff8374c28012e170d1bdd24911bea3b78 OP_EQUAL
- address
- 3DCSv2qjvmECgMkmtzx985Qxu8Bg1Kbgxb